製品概要
概要
業界標準のArm® Cortex®-Mコアを搭載した汎用32bitマイクロコントローラ(マイコン)STM32は、空調設備や生活家電製品、ドローン、ビル・オートメーションやファクトリ・オートメーション、医療および電動自転車など、さまざまなアプリケーション向けの高性能モータ・ドライバで幅広く使用されるベクトル制御またはフィールド指向制御(FOC)を行うことができます。
X-CUBE-MCSDKおよびX-CUBE-MCSDK-FULには、永久磁石同期モータ(PMSM)ファームウェア・ライブラリ(FOC)とSTM32モータ制御ワークベンチ(FOCファームウェア・ライブラリ・パラメータ設定用)がグラフィカル・ユーザ・インタフェース(GUI)とともに組み込まれています。
STM32モータ制御ワークベンチは、PMSMファームウェア・ライブラリの設定を簡略化するPCソフトウェアです。
GUIを介してプロジェクト・ファイルを生成し、アプリケーションのニーズに応じてライブラリを初期化することができます。使用されている一部のアルゴリズム変数は、リアルタイムでモニタ / 変更が可能です。
-
特徴
- シングル / デュアル同期FOC
- モータ・プロファイラとワンタッチ・チューニングにより、モータの主要パラメータを迅速に取得
- STM32Cube HAL / LLライブラリに基づくシンプルなファームウェア・アーキテクチャ
- サポート対象の電流検出方法:
- 1シャント方式
- 3シャント方式
- ICS(絶縁型電流センサ)
- 速度 / 位置センサ(エンコーダおよびホール)に加え、センサレス動作(状態監視)をサポート
- ファンのオンザフライ・スタートアップ
- 速度およびトルク制御
- MTPA(最大トルク / 電流制御)、磁束減退、フィード・フォワード、On-the-flyスタート用に実装されたモータ制御アルゴリズム
- STM32モータ制御ワークベンチPCソフトウェアによる完全なカスタマイズとリアルタイム通信
- 新しいプロジェクト作成をボードから開始
- ワークフローでSTM32CubeMX GUIコンフィギュレータに対応
- 幅広いSTM32マイコンをサポート